Why Email Capture Tools Matter for Ecommerce

Traditional popup forms work, but they require visitors to actively engage with your website and voluntarily submit their information. This means you only capture data from the small percentage of visitors willing to interact with a form. Research from the Baymard Institute shows that form abandonment rates can exceed 70% for complex multi-field forms.

Modern email capture tools have evolved beyond basic popups. Advanced platforms now use identity resolution technology to identify anonymous visitors who never fill out forms. This passive approach can capture 25-35% of anonymous website visitors compared to the 4.65% average conversion rate for standard popup campaigns.

The choice between popup builders and visitor identification tools depends on your traffic volume, budget, and marketing strategy. High-traffic sites benefit most from visitor identification, while smaller stores may find popup builders sufficient for their needs.

2. Wisepops

Wisepops has analyzed over 1 billion popup displays across their customer base, providing benchmark data that informs their feature development. The platform offers no feature gating, meaning all plans get full access to every capability.

Key Features

  • AI-powered product recommendations and cart abandonment campaigns.
  • Built-in revenue tracking to measure actual ROI.
  • Four capture channels: popups, embedded forms, onsite feed, and bars.
  • Multi-step forms that convert 84% higher than single-step variants.

Why It Made the List

Wisepops provides deep ecommerce-specific analytics among popup builders. Their research shows gamified spin-to-win popups achieve around 10% conversion rates, and multi-step popups convert at approximately 5.6% compared to 3% for single-step forms. This data-driven approach helps brands optimize their capture strategies based on proven benchmarks.

3. Justuno

Justuno serves over 100,000 brands with its unique combination of popup tools and AI-powered product recommendations. The platform's quiz and survey funnels collect zero-party data while capturing emails.

Key Features

  • Five AI algorithms for product recommendations.
  • Interactive quiz funnels that personalize the shopping experience.
  • Progressive profiling builds visitor profiles over multiple interactions.
  • 100+ native integrations including Shopify, Klaviyo, and Attentive.

Why It Made the List

Justuno reports that top-performing campaigns achieve over 20% lead capture rates. The AI recommendations feature is available even on the free plan, which is rare among competitors. Griffin Thall, Co-Founder of Pura Vida, noted they "tripled their performance" after switching to Justuno.

What are the best practices for using popup forms on an ecommerce site?

Research shows multi-step popups convert approximately 84% higher than single-step forms. Exit-intent triggers perform better than immediate popups. Gamified formats like spin-to-win achieve around 10% conversion rates compared to the standard average.
